Abstract

nflammatory bowel diseases (IBD) refer to two chronic diseases which involve the large and small intestines: ulcerative colitis and Crohn's disease. The aim of the review is to focus on main oral signs which are related to a specific treatment. Most of the articles on IBD patients consider just the typical oral disease manifestations, without taking into account oral manifestations as results from the administrated treatment.
